MySQL取時(shí)間最新的數(shù)據(jù)(最新數(shù)據(jù)獲取方法詳解)
MySQL是一種廣泛使用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它可以在各種不同的應(yīng)用程序中使用,以存儲(chǔ)和檢索數(shù)據(jù)。在MySQL中,有時(shí)需要僅獲取最新的數(shù)據(jù),這在許多應(yīng)用程序中都是必需的。以下是MySQL中獲取最新數(shù)據(jù)的方法:
一、使用ORDER BY和LIMIT子句
使用ORDER BY子句和LIMIT子句可以輕松地獲取最新的數(shù)據(jù)。ORDER BY子句用于對(duì)結(jié)果進(jìn)行排序,而LIMIT子句用于限制結(jié)果集的大小。如果要獲取最新的10條記錄,可以使用以下查詢:
amen DESC LIMIT 10;
這將返回按日期列降序排列的前10個(gè)結(jié)果。DESC表示按降序排列,而ASC表示按升序排列。
二、使用MAX函數(shù)
使用MAX函數(shù)可以找到最新的日期,并使用該日期來獲取最新的數(shù)據(jù)。如果要找到最新的日期并獲取所有與該日期相關(guān)的數(shù)據(jù),可以使用以下查詢:
amenname);
這將返回與最新日期相關(guān)的所有結(jié)果。
三、使用子查詢
使用子查詢可以輕松地獲取最新的數(shù)據(jù)。如果要獲取最新的10條記錄,可以使用以下查詢:
amennamen DESC LIMIT 10;
這將返回按日期列降序排列的前10個(gè)結(jié)果,其中日期列等于最新日期。
以上是MySQL中獲取最新數(shù)據(jù)的方法。使用這些方法,可以輕松地獲取最新的數(shù)據(jù),并在應(yīng)用程序中使用這些數(shù)據(jù)。